Deforestation in Bangladesh: Causes, Impacts, and Sustainable Solutions

D eforestation has emerged as a grave environmental concern worldwide, and Bangladesh is no exception. With its rich biodiversity and dense forests, Bangladesh is experiencing the adverse effects of deforestation at an alarming rate. This article aims to shed light on the causes and impacts of deforestation in Bangladesh while exploring sustainable solutions to mitigate its detrimental effects. Causes of Deforestation in Bangladesh 1. Agriculture Expansion: The growing demand for agricultural land, particularly for crop cultivation and livestock rearing, has led to widespread deforestation. Forest areas are often cleared to make way for agriculture, resulting in habitat loss for numerous plant and animal species. 2. Logging and Timber Industries: Illegal logging and unsustainable practices within the timber industry have significantly contributed to deforestation in Bangladesh. Some New tips of Microsoft Excel for Beginners - āύāϤুāύāĻĻেāϰ āϜāύ্āϝ āĻŽাāχāĻ•্āϰোāϏāĻĢāϟ āĻāĻ•্āϏেāϞ āĻāϰ āĻ•িāĻ›ু āϟিāĻĒāϏ!

Here are some Excel tips for beginners: 1. Keyboard shortcuts: Learn some common keyboard shortcuts to save time and improve efficiency. For example, Ctrl+C (copy), Ctrl+V (paste), Ctrl+Z (undo), Ctrl+S (save), Ctrl+B (bold), and Ctrl+I (italic). 2. Autofill: Excel can automatically fill a series of cells with a pattern. Enter the first value, select the cell's bottom-right corner, and drag it down or across to autofill the desired range. 3. Freeze panes: When working with large datasets, freeze panes to keep headers or important rows/columns visible. Go to the "View" tab, click on "Freeze Panes," and choose the appropriate option. 4. Format Painter: Use the Format Painter tool to copy formatting from one cell to another. Select the cell with the desired format, click on the "Format Painter" button in the toolbar, and then click on the target cell(s) to apply the format. 5.
